diff --git a/doc/source/reference/inventory/configure-inventory.rst b/doc/source/reference/inventory/configure-inventory.rst index 55d2edbded..97a8d29e6c 100644 --- a/doc/source/reference/inventory/configure-inventory.rst +++ b/doc/source/reference/inventory/configure-inventory.rst @@ -150,6 +150,131 @@ following steps: .. _affinity: +Adding virtual nest groups +~~~~~~~~~~~~~~~~~~~~~~~~~~ + +If you want to create a custom group for arbitrary grouping of hosts and +containers within these hosts but skip the generation of any new containers, +you should use ``is_nest`` property under container_skel and skip defining +``belongs_to`` structure. ``is_nest`` property will add host-containers as +children to such a group. + +Example: Defining Availability Zones +------------------------------------ + +A good example of how ``is_nest`` property can be used is describing +Availability Zones. As when operating multiple AZs it's handy to define +AZ-specific variables, like AZ name, for all hosts in this AZ. And +leveraging group_vars is best way of ensuring that all hosts that belong +to same AZ have same configuration applied. + +Let's assume you have 3 controllers and each of them is placed +in different Availability Zones. There is also a compute node in +each Availability Zone. And we want each host or container that is placed +physically in a specific AZ be part of it's own group (ie azN_all) + +In order to achieve that we need: + +#. Define host groups in conf.d or openstack_user_config.yml to assign hosts + accordingly to their Availability Zones: + + .. code-block:: yaml + + az1-infra_hosts: &infra_az1 + az1-infra1: + ip: 172.39.123.11 + + az2-infra_hosts: &infra_az2 + az2-infra2: + ip: 172.39.123.12 + + az3-infra_hosts: &infra_az3 + az3-infra3: + ip: 172.39.123.13 + + shared-infra_hosts: &controllers + <<: *infra_az1 + <<: *infra_az2 + <<: *infra_az3 + + az1-compute_hosts: &computes_az1 + az1-compute01: + ip: 172.39.123.100 + + az2-compute_hosts: &computes_az2 + az2-compute01: + ip: 172.39.123.150 + + az3-compute_hosts: &computes_az3 + az3-compute01: + ip: 172.39.123.200 + + compute_hosts: + <<: *computes_az1 + <<: *computes_az2 + <<: *computes_az3 + + az1_hosts: + <<: *computes_az1 + <<: *infra_az1 + + az2_hosts: + <<: *computes_az2 + <<: *infra_az2 + + az3_hosts: + <<: *computes_az3 + <<: *infra_az3 + +#. Create ``env.d/az.yml`` file that will leverage ``is_nest`` property and allow + all infra containers to be part of the AZ group as well + + .. code-block:: yaml + + component_skel: + az1_containers: + belongs_to: + - az1_all + az1_hosts: + belongs_to: + - az1_all + + az2_containers: + belongs_to: + - az2_all + az2_hosts: + belongs_to: + - az2_all + + az3_containers: + belongs_to: + - az3_all + az3_hosts: + belongs_to: + - az3_all + + container_skel: + az1_containers: + properties: + is_nest: True + az2_containers: + properties: + is_nest: True + az3_containers: + properties: + is_nest: True + +#. Now you can leverage group_vars file to apply a variable to all + containers and bare metal hosts in AZ. + For example ``/etc/openstack_deploy/group_vars/az1_all.yml``: + + .. code-block:: yaml + + --- + az_name: az1 + cinder_storage_availability_zone: "{{ az_name }}" + + Deploying 0 (or more than one) of component type per host ~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~ diff --git a/doc/source/user/l3pods/example.rst b/doc/source/user/l3pods/example.rst index 0bd3ea3fe4..3edb9adbf0 100644 --- a/doc/source/user/l3pods/example.rst +++ b/doc/source/user/l3pods/example.rst @@ -143,6 +143,22 @@ infrastructure hosts.
